Output 255d63beb6232756d94950f4bd7a08382da036bafbf9ae6a0bb902edd3146e3f:0

value
326294153
script pubkey
OP_0 OP_PUSHBYTES_20 50f95765b285d5de3b26230455c394ba067c9137
address
ltc1q2ru4wedjsh2auwexyvz9tsu5hgr8eyfht5gyhx
transaction
255d63beb6232756d94950f4bd7a08382da036bafbf9ae6a0bb902edd3146e3f
spent
true